DESCRIPTION OF WORK
This role focuses on delivering psychological services and supporting treatment teams within an inpatient psychiatric hospital. You provide assessments, therapy, and clinical guidance while helping ensure that treatment plans are carried out effectively. As a Licensed Psychologist, you will perform the following duties:
Patient Evaluation:
Assess psychological strengths and needs through interviews, observations, and record reviews
Test Administration:
Select and interpret psychological tests to support accurate diagnosis and treatment planning
Treatment Planning:
Work with multidisciplinary teams to develop and monitor individualized treatment plans
Therapeutic Services:
Conduct individual and group therapy sessions to support emotional and behavioral progress
Clinical Documentation:
Prepare assessments, treatment notes, and required reports in the electronic health record
Team Participation:
Take part in meetings, consultations, and training sessions to support coordinated patient care Interested in learning more? Additional details regarding this position can be found in the position description.
